UFC 321 delivers a massive heavyweight title clash as Tom Aspinall defends his crown against Ciryl Gane live from Etihad Arena in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ates. The event will stream live in the U.S. on ESPN+ Pay-Per-View (PPV) on Saturday, October 25, 2025, with a special start time of 2 PM ET for the main card.
- Event: UFC 321: Aspinall vs. Gane
- Date: Saturday, October 25, 2025
- Venue: Etihad Arena, Abu Dhabi, UAE
- Main Card Start Time: 2:00 PM ET (ESPN+ PPV)
- Prelims Start Time: 10:00 AM ET (ESPN+/Disney+/FX)
UFC 321 Main Card (PPV – 2:00 PM ET)
- Tom Aspinall (15–3) vs. Ciryl Gane (13–2) – For Aspinall’s UFC Heavyweight Title
- Virna Jandiroba vs. Mackenzie Dern – For Vacant Women’s Strawweight Title
- Umar Nurmagomedov vs. Mario Bautista – Bantamweight
- Alexander Volkov vs. Jailton Almeida – Heavyweight
- Aleksandar Rakić vs. Azamat Murzakanov – Light Heavyweight

Tale of the Tape – Main Event: Aspinall vs. Gane
Fighter | Record | Height | Weight | Age | Reach | Stance | Significant Strikes/Min | TD Avg | Sub Avg | Odds |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Tom Aspinall | 15–3–0 | 6’5” | 251 lbs | 32 | 78” | Orthodox | 8.07 | 3.27 | 1.63 | -400 |
Ciryl Gane | 13–2–0 | 6’4” | 245 lbs | 35 | 81” | Orthodox | 5.26 | 0.70 | 0.61 | +300 |
Aspinall’s well-rounded grappling and striking accuracy make him the favorite at -400, but Gane’s movement and reach advantage could pose problems in the later rounds.

Fight Preview
This marks Aspinall’s first title defense, following his meteoric rise through the heavyweight division. Gane, the former interim champ, looks to reclaim the gold and prove he remains one of the most technical big men in UFC history.
With two title fights and multiple ranked matchups on the card, UFC 321 promises to be one of 2025’s most stacked international fight nights.
